Abstract

The present invention relates to a kind of cleansing compositions and its preparation method and application.The cleansing composition is made of surfactant and polyalcohol, the surfactant is nonionic surfactant, including a kind of ethoxylated glycerol ester and at least one ethylene oxide propylene oxide block copolymer, the polyalcohol is one or more in glycerine, propylene glycol, polyethylene glycol, butanediol, there is zero stimulation, disposable and very salubrious advantage using makeup remover prepared by cleansing composition of the present invention.

The principle of the present invention:
The present inventor is had found based on abundant experience and by a large amount of research:It is using number-average molecular weight 1500-15000 (preferably 2000-9000) ethylene oxide-propylene oxide block copolymer, in aqueous solution with similar crown ether Helical structure exist, and the ethylene oxide-propylene oxide block copolymer of low content easily formed in aqueous solution it is stable Micellar structure forms larger stable composition micella after being combined with ethoxylated glycerol ester, considerably reduce free surface work Property agent residual, to the on-surface-active for making ethylene oxide-propylene oxide block copolymer and ethoxylated glycerol ester form Agent has the function of as mild as a dove and can reduce the irritation of surfactant.Secondly, epoxy ethane-epoxy propane block is total Polymers molecular weight is excessively high (being higher than 15000), and salubrious property is bad after leading to the makeup remover use of its composition, there is sticky feeling.This hair When polyalcohol in the bright cleansing composition is propylene glycol, propylene glycol and ethoxylated glycerol ester and ethylene oxide-epoxy third Alkane block copolymer has good intermiscibility, and apparent as leave makeup removal products makeup removing effect.
Compared with prior art, the present invention has the advantage that and effect is as follows:
Makeup remover prepared by cleansing composition of the present invention has zero stimulation, disposable and very salubrious advantage;In 5-50 In the range of DEG C, it can be stabilized without being precipitated.
Polyalcohol of the present invention can provide good moisture retention so that and skin achievees the effect that moisturizing is moistened, with This also has good makeup removing ability simultaneously, wherein propylene glycol and ethoxylated glycerol ester and epoxy ethane-epoxy propane block Copolymer has preferable intermiscibility, and apparent as leave makeup removal products makeup removing effect.

The makeup removing power test of embodiment 6
One, experiment purpose
The makeup removing ability of testing example 4 (A), comparative example 1 (B), comparative example 2 (C) and comparative example 3 (D).
Two, experimental method
Test method:The lines for being about 2 centimetres are drawn on arm with aqueous eyelashe cream, are taken after waiting for 1 hour to be measured 0.1 gram of sample unloads lines position in cotton pads, and makeup removing effect is observed after wiping 5 times.
Three, experimental result
The test effect of Fig. 1 and Fig. 2 shows that the makeup remover makeup removing effect of embodiment 4 is best;The makeup remover of comparative example 1 is not Containing nonionic surfactant, makeup removing is front and back not to have significant change, makeup removing effect poor;Epoxy contained by the makeup remover of comparative example 2 Oxide-propylene oxide block molecular weight of copolymer is excessive, causes the salubrious property of makeup remover poor and tacky, removes ornaments and formal dress front and back without apparent Variation, makeup removing effect are poor;The makeup remover of comparative example 3 contains only single nonionic surfactant, removes ornaments and formal dress front and back without apparent Variation, makeup removing effect are poor.
